How Our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Process Works
When you call us, our team springs into action. We’ll arrive on the scene with our state-of-the-art equipment, ready to extract water and restore your property. Our process typically takes 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age. We’ll work tirelessly to ensure every step is completed with precision and care.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our IICRC-certified technicians will assess the damage and create a customized plan to restore your property. This may include extracting water, drying the affected area, and installing equipment to control humidity and temperature.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use our top-of-the-line wet vacuum machines to extract water from the affected area. This process typ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the size of the area.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ade fans and dehumidifiers to dry the affected area and control humidity levels. This process typically takes 1-2 days, dep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 4: Equipment Installation
We’ll install equipment to control humidity and temperature, ensuring a safe and healthy environment for you and your family.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leaning
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ure every step of the process has been completed to perfection. We’ll also cl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ent any future issues.

Wet Vacuum Water Extraction Cost in Agua Fria, NM
The cost of wet vacuum water extraction can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Agua Fria, NM. These estimates are based on real-world costs and can range from $500 to $2,500 or more.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$300 – $1,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ment rental fees |
| Equipment Installation |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, equipment rental fees |
| Final Inspection and Cleaning |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, equipment rental fees |
| Emergency Response Fee |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, time of day, travel distance |
